Release checklist — Quillbase 4.2: double-check the export retry path. Kick off a deliberately failing export, confirm it retries three times with backoff, then lands in the dead-letter view. If anything looks off, don't ship — ping the Ledgerline crew. Once it passes, paste the trace token from the final retry attempt below.

session token of kagup-hahaf = htk3_2b8

Hey Priya, welcome to the Fleetwise on-call rotation! Quick heads-up: the driver-assignment heuristic in Dispatchr occasionally starves low-density zones during evening peaks. If you see the starvation alert fire, don't panic — there's a manual rebalance command that fixes it in minutes. The full walkthrough, with screenshots, lives on the internal page here:

runbook for tagep-fajof: https://rundeck.nelvrolabs.test/pipeline

The test-data factory library Fabrikit is generating different seed volumes in staging versus prod CI. Suspect drift: prod runners picked up last month's override file, staging didn't. Builds on staging now fail intermittently on fixture counts. Don't hand-edit the runners. Pull the canonical config from the Fabrikit control plane, diff against both environments, and restore the canonical values everywhere. For reference, the canonical configuration the service should be running is as follows.

config for tagaf-bawif:
[norok]
host = norok.ordinworks.local
user = norok_svc
database = norok_prod